package org.apache.accumulo.core.client.lexicoder;
import java.io.ByteArrayInputStream;
import java.io.DataInputStream;
import java.io.DataOutputStream;
import java.io.IOException;
import java.util.UUID;
import org.apache.accumulo.core.client.lexicoder.impl.AbstractLexicoder;
import org.apache.accumulo.core.client.lexicoder.impl.FixedByteArrayOutputStream;
import org.apache.accumulo.core.iterators.ValueFormatException;
/**
* A lexicoder for a UUID that maintains its lexicographic sorting order.
*
* @since 1.6.0
*/
public class UUIDLexicoder extends AbstractLexicoder<UUID> {
/**
* {@inheritDoc}
*
* @see <a href="http://www.ietf.org/rfc/rfc4122.txt"> RFC 4122: A Universally Unique IDentifier
* (UUID) URN Namespace, "Rules for Lexical Equivalence" in Section 3.</a>
*/
@Override
public byte[] encode(UUID uuid) {
try {
byte ret[] = new byte[16];
DataOutputStream out = new DataOutputStream(new FixedByteArrayOutputStream(ret));
out.writeLong(uuid.getMostSignificantBits() ^ 0x8000000000000000L);
out.writeLong(uuid.getLeastSignificantBits() ^ 0x8000000000000000L);
out.close();
return ret;
} catch (IOException e) {
throw new RuntimeException(e);
}
}
@Override
public UUID decode(byte[] b) {
// This concrete implementation is provided for binary compatibility with 1.6; it can be removed
// in 2.0. See ACCUMULO-3789.
return super.decode(b);
}
@Override
protected UUID decodeUnchecked(byte[] b, int offset, int len) throws ValueFormatException {
try {
DataInputStream in = new DataInputStream(new ByteArrayInputStream(b, offset, len));
return new UUID(in.readLong() ^ 0x8000000000000000L, in.readLong() ^ 0x8000000000000000L);
} catch (IOException e) {
throw new RuntimeException(e);
}
}
}
